Transaction 57dd160e13bdf4197a1d27287814fc204c6bf587a353c5bd1cf651ffa5919e39
1 Input
1 Output
-
57dd160e13bdf4197a1d27287814fc204c6bf587a353c5bd1cf651ffa5919e39:0
- value
- 111307
- script pubkey
- OP_0 OP_PUSHBYTES_20 6cee5b87cdaeda3a8f46467275309cbfeefefc18
- address
- bc1qdnh9hp7d4mdr4r6xgee82vyuhlh0alqc8p9pzk